FCm Travel Solutions is in the midst of converting all its
customers to a new data reporting warehouse and interfaces created by about ten
company programmers with help from external providers.
The travel management company is maintaining its
relationship with Cornerstone Information Systems, provider of the iBank
reporting solution, but only as a data collector, said chief information
officer and global technology leader John Morhous. Cornerstone collects
information from multiple global distribution systems and back offices in use
worldwide by FCm, the corporate travel arm of Australia's Flight Centre.
"We're trying to own our own data and be able to do
more with it," said Morhous in an interview on the new ClientBank system,
which the company announced Oct. 31. "For example, if we want a
consolidated report that ties in frequent flyer numbers into passenger name
records to look at why people aren't using a preferred supplier, we'd have to
in iBank find a way to get data into the actual PNR, whereas internally we can
integrate the data sources behind the scenes."
According to the company, the new interfaces offer
"dynamic reporting, industry benchmarking, client-configurable scorecards,
dashboards, map-based reporting and integrated traveler tracking," among
other features.
